Understanding the UK Job Market
Before diving into job hunting, it’s essential to understand the UK job market’s nuances. The UK boasts a diverse economy, with opportunities spanning industries like healthcare, technology, finance, education, hospitality, and construction. Knowing where demand is highest can significantly streamline your search. For example, the National Health Service (NHS) consistently seeks skilled professionals in medicine and nursing, while the technology sector has an insatiable demand for IT specialists and software developers.
However, beyond knowing where the opportunities lie, it’s crucial to recognize cultural and professional expectations. Employers in the UK often value a blend of qualifications, experience, and soft skills like communication and teamwork. Tips for Successful Job Hunting
While Job Search Place provides comprehensive support, personal effort and strategy remain crucial. Here are some tips to enhance your job search experience:
1. Stay Organized: Keep track of the roles you’ve applied for, along with application deadlines and follow-ups. Job Search Place’s dashboard can help you manage this efficiently.
2. Tailor Your Applications: Avoid sending generic applications. Customize your CV and cover letter for each role to highlight your most relevant skills and experiences.
3. Be Proactive: Don’t limit yourself to online applications. Attend networking events, reach out to recruiters, and leverage LinkedIn to connect with potential employers.
4. Stay Persistent: Rejection is part of the job search process. Learn from feedback and continue refining your approach.
